मूलाmūlā

मूला (mūlā) is a Sanskrit word meaning the root of a plant or tree, the lowest part, foot, or bottom of anything, a radish or the root of various other plants, the edge of the horizon, immediate neighbourhood, basis, foundation, cause, origin, or beginning. Its 25 recorded definitions are grouped into 11 contexts, among them Origin / Basis / Principal / Original, A Plant / Specific Plants / Plant-derived Items, Dual Meaning: Plant and Asterism.
